  • Patent number: 7907586
    Abstract: A method for determining a transmission parameter at an interface between nodes of a transmission system for a specific channel, where there exist a plurality of channels between the nodes serving either for communication between the nodes or for communication with a subscriber, first determines whether the transmission parameter relates to a protocol for communication between nodes or a protocol for communication with the subscriber. If the protocol is for communication between nodes, then the particular protocol is determined by analyzing octets of data and awarding points to one or the other of such protocols, the protocol with the most points corresponding to the transmission parameter. If the protocol is for communication with the subscriber, then the particular protocol corresponding to the transmission parameter is determined by analyzing length of header information data, direction of data flow and number of bits in a specified location.
